Historical Context and Evolution of Online Gaming

The journey of online gaming began in the late 1970s, with pioneering text-based games such as MUD (Multi-User Dungeon). These early platforms laid the groundwork for future innovations, allowing players to interact in a shared virtual space. As technology evolved, so did the gaming experience, transitioning from simple text interfaces to rich graphical environments.

In the 1990s, the introduction of faster internet connections catalyzed a surge in online gaming. Titles like EverQuest and Ultima Online integrated advanced features, paving the way for massive multiplayer online games (MMOs). This era saw significant service upgrades, enhancing player engagement and community interaction.

Today, online gaming continues to evolve, driven by a complex tech stack that supports immersive experiences. Innovations such as cloud gaming and virtual reality are reshaping how players connect and interact. As we look ahead, the integration of these technologies promises to redefine the gaming landscape even further.
